About this House

This is a newly renovated Refreshed Boone Garden Apartment on the 1st Floor. It has new counters and cabinets with all Samsung Stainless Steel Appliances. The home is two-bedrooms and two-bathrooms with a Private Entrance & Fenced-in Back Yard, Premium LVP Flooring (no carpet). This home is just under 1100 sq ft and is ready for a move in tomorrow! Here is what we look for with a rental application:

OCCUPANCY: All applicants are required to be 18 years of age to be a leaseholder. All occupants are required to be listed on application and be a leaseholder, if 18 years of age. Palms Associates LLC operates within the Occupancy Standard of two (2) occupants per bedroom as a maximum.

TAXABLE INCOME: Gross monthly taxable income must meet or exceed three (3) times the amount of rent. Verifiable documentation will be required.

RENTAL HISTORY: We must be able to verify one (1) year of previous rental history or mortgage information. Satisfactory history is defined as no more than three (3) late payments, two (2) court filings, adequate notice to vacate was given, and there are no outstanding financial obligations to the landlord. No rental history is not in and of itself an automatic reason to decline an applicant.

CREDIT HISTORY: Credit reports will be reviewed for each applicant. Credit history must be acceptable. An unsatisfactory credit history is one that reflects past or current bad debts, late payments or unpaid bills, liens, judgements or bankruptcies. If an applicant is rejected for poor credit history, the applicant will be given the name, address and telephone number of the credit reporting agency that provided the credit application as required. No credit information will be released from management.

PETS: Breed and Weight Restrictions, Maximum two (2) pets. Pictures of pet and shot records must be provided prior to approval. Fees and Breed Restrictions are waived with documentation of Emotional Support Animal and Service Animals.

ADMINISTRATIVE FEE/ SECURITY DEPOSIT: $250.00 deposit and $100 administrative fee will be required at the time of Application Approval to continue to hold on a specific home. Notification of cancellation after 72 hours will result in forfeiture of the Security Deposit.

APPLICATION FEE: $60 application fee per applicant, 18 years of age or older.

Any falsification of information on the application will automatically disqualify the applicant and the application monies will be forfeited.
